GTX 960 runs Spiritfarer: Farewell Edition at approximately ~65 FPS at 1080p High settings — verdict: SMOOTH. At 1440p: ~58 FPS (PLAYABLE). At 4K: ~25 FPS (STRUGGLE).
The GTX 960 averages ~65 FPS in Spiritfarer: Farewell Edition at 1080P High settings, comfortably above the 60 FPS smooth-play threshold. Frame pacing is stable at this resolution. No GPU upgrade required.

About Spiritfarer: Farewell Edition
Spiritfarer is a cozy management game about dying. As ferrymaster to the deceased, build a boat to explore the world, care for your spirit friends, and release them into the afterlife. The Spiritfarer Farewell Edition includes the heartwarming base game and three major content updates.
